diff --git a/.ci/tags.html b/.ci/tags.html
index 4ffa2e92e31..20965b6d69e 100644
--- a/.ci/tags.html
+++ b/.ci/tags.html
@@ -188,6 +188,15 @@
Google Fonts Tagger
},
saveCSV() {
this.Families = this.Families.filter((t) => t.Family !== "");
+ this.Families = Array.from(this.Families).sort((a, b) => {
+ if (`${a.Family},${a['Group/Tag']}` < `${b.Family},${b['Group/Tag']}`) {
+ return -1;
+ }
+ if (`${a.Family},${a['Group/Tag']}` > `${b.Family},${b['Group/Tag']}`) {
+ return 1;
+ }
+ return 0;
+ });
let csv = Papa.unparse(this.Families,
{
columns: ["Family", "Group/Tag", "Weight"],
@@ -207,6 +216,15 @@ Google Fonts Tagger
},
prCSV() {
this.Families = this.Families.filter((t) => t.Family !== "");
+ this.Families = Array.from(this.Families).sort((a, b) => {
+ if (`${a.Family},${a['Group/Tag']}` < `${b.Family},${b['Group/Tag']}`) {
+ return -1;
+ }
+ if (`${a.Family},${a['Group/Tag']}` > `${b.Family},${b['Group/Tag']}`) {
+ return 1;
+ }
+ return 0;
+ });
let csv = Papa.unparse(this.Families,
{
columns: ["Family", "Group/Tag", "Weight"],